Output ef0c6edf8cf8ca668ba71a04088088a597e8dd8d9b6936f61c5fa276b7ba3b4b:1

value
448065
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95e6b9a16c411e12d347be69a2f8019a4c091fc5 OP_EQUAL
address
3FMd1BuTNEqLJhAvY12fhUnm6sVPmwvdVo
transaction
ef0c6edf8cf8ca668ba71a04088088a597e8dd8d9b6936f61c5fa276b7ba3b4b
confirmations
300760
spent
true